Understanding Peppermint Tea and Its Calming Properties

Peppermint Tea

Peppermint tea, derived from the Mentha piperita plant, is a popular herbal infusion renowned for its refreshing and soothing properties. When consumed, it offers more than just a burst of cooling menthol; it’s known for its calming effect on both mind and body, making it an excellent natural remedy for those seeking better sleep. The tea’s aromatic scent and coolness help relax the senses, reducing mental restlessness that often keeps people awake at night.

The calming properties of peppermint tea are attributed to its high concentration of compounds like menthol and various antioxidants. Menthol acts as a mild analgesic, helping to ease physical discomfort that could disrupt sleep. Additionally, the antioxidants in peppermint tea combat free radicals, promoting overall well-being and contributing to a peaceful night’s rest. Whether it’s due to stress, anxiety, or simply an uncomfortable environment, a warm cup of peppermint tea before bed can be just what’s needed to drift off peacefully.

How to Prepare and Enjoy Peppermint Tea for Better Sleep

Peppermint Tea

To prepare peppermint tea for a relaxing bedtime ritual, start by gathering fresh or dried peppermint leaves and a quality tea infuser or teabag. Bring fresh, cold water to a boil and pour it over the mint, allowing it to steep for 3-5 minutes. The longer you steep, the stronger the flavor and potential sleep-promoting effects. Remove the tea infuser or strain the teabag to avoid any bitter aftertaste. Add honey or lemon to taste; both are known to sooth and calm the mind, enhancing the sleep-inducing properties of peppermint tea.

Enjoy this soothing beverage at least an hour before bed, as it may interfere with sleep if consumed too close to bedtime. The menthol in peppermint tea can help ease muscle tension and promote a sense of calm, making it easier to drift off to sleep naturally.

Combining Peppermint Tea with Other Relaxation Techniques

Peppermint Tea

Combining Peppermint tea with other relaxation techniques can significantly enhance its sleep-promoting effects. The calming aroma and cool sensation of peppermint can be amplified when paired with practices like deep breathing exercises, meditation, or gentle yoga. Starting your bedtime routine with a cup of warm peppermint tea followed by a few minutes of focused breathing or a short meditation session can help quiet your mind and prepare your body for rest.

These complementary techniques work together to reduce stress and promote relaxation. Peppermint tea’s natural menthol content can ease muscle tension, while mindful practices slow down racing thoughts and regulate heart rate. This multi-pronged approach creates an ideal environment for sleep, making peppermint tea a powerful ally in your quest for better rest, especially when incorporated into a consistent bedtime routine.
